package lnutils import ( "os" "path/filepath" "testing" "github.com/stretchr/testify/require" ) // TestCreateDir verifies the behavior of CreateDir function in various // scenarios: // - Creating a new directory when it doesn't exist // - Handling an already existing directory // - Dealing with symlinks pointing to non-existent directories // - Handling invalid paths // The test uses a temporary directory and runs multiple test cases to ensure // proper directory creation, permission settings, and error handling. func TestCreateDir(t *testing.T) { t.Parallel() tempDir := t.TempDir() tests := []struct { name string setup func() string wantError bool }{ { name: "create directory", setup: func() string { return filepath.Join(tempDir, "testdir") }, wantError: false, }, { name: "existing directory", setup: func() string { dir := filepath.Join(tempDir, "testdir") err := os.Mkdir(dir, 0700) require.NoError(t, err) return dir }, wantError: false, }, { name: "symlink to non-existent directory", setup: func() string { dir := filepath.Join(tempDir, "testdir") symlink := filepath.Join(tempDir, "symlink") err := os.Symlink(dir, symlink) require.NoError(t, err) return symlink }, wantError: true, }, { name: "invalid path", setup: func() string { return string([]byte{0}) }, wantError: true, }, } for _, tc := range tests { tc := tc t.Run(tc.name, func(t *testing.T) { dir := tc.setup() defer os.RemoveAll(dir) err := CreateDir(dir, 0700) if tc.wantError { require.Error(t, err) return } require.NoError(t, err) info, err := os.Stat(dir) require.NoError(t, err) require.True(t, info.IsDir()) }) } }
